From Norway With Passion: Temperature Falls’ Drops a TripHop-Fueled Single Transcending Lyrical and Melodic Boundaries

Will Lisil 5 August 2022

If you’re a fan of trip-hop, pop and electronic rock elements, and are looking for something new to listen to, this may be the flavour of alternative music you’re searching for

Temperature Falls is a pop-rock duo from Norway with heavy influences from trip-hop, dark pop and electronic music. Their deep vocals are intensely engaging and they masterfully use a range of vocal styles in their songs, which gives their sound several dimensions.

“Lab Rat” oscillates between catchy, new wave hooks and floating trip-hop atmospheres. But when we start a journey through their amazing portfolio, we notice each track is different and their albums as a whole are fresh and enticing.

Scandinavian influences are not a new thing in music. In fact, they have influenced the music industry in many ways. Artists such as MØ make use of Scandinavian pop music and soft rock, while bands like The Knife add a dark and experimental twist to it.

These artists have helped shape the electronic-alternative genre into what it is today, but there are still plenty of artists out there who are bringing their own special touch to it.

The duo Temperature Falls, who is a pop-rock singer from Norway, is a great finding. With the perfect blend of interesting takes on pop combined with an almost indescribable Scandinavian influence, we’re lucky to live in a time where this sort of indie-pop sound has been taken to its fullest.
